Shanghai, June 23 (Xinhua) -- Traditional cultural activities were staged at the classical gardens in east China's Shanghai during the Dragon Boat Festival holiday. Tourists can enjoy the beauty of the gardens while attending different cultural events.

A three-day Kunqu Opera festival kicked off at Yu Garden on Wednesday. During the event, Kunqu Opera artist Liang Guyin and her 14-year-old granddaughter Zhu Yunni performed "The Peony Pavilion" together, which is a masterpiece of Chinese Kunqu Opera.

Kunqu opera, with a history of hundreds of years, was listed by the United Nations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O) as an intangible cultural heritage in 2001.

Meanwhile, the 10th Shanghai lotus and water lily exhibition featuring traditional cultural elements was unveiled at Guyi Garden of Shanghai during the holiday. The two-month exhibition showcases hundreds of varieties of lotus and water lily flowers.
